Released in 2002, Zajedničko putovanje is a fernsehfilm and drama film directed by Predrag Velinović, running about 71 minutes.

What it’s about. Set in the 1930s, it follows the imaginary journey of Vuk Karadzic and Joakim Vujic across Serbia in the form of a road movie. Once in Kragujevac, where they ask support from Prince Milos Obrenovic, they realize that they are competition to one another in terms of the future of Serbian language.

Who’s in it. Zajedničko putovanje stars Milan 'Lane' Gutović as Joakim Vujić, Boris Isaković as Vuk Stefanović Karadžić, Dragomir Čumić as Starac and Nikola Pejaković as Guslar, among others.
